Kenya secures $400M World Bank emergency funding amid drought, energy costs

The World Bank approved $400 million in emergency funding for Kenya to address economic strain from drought, El Niño, and high energy costs. The funding signals fiscal support but underscores persistent macroeconomic vulnerabilities. Impact on markets is indirect, with potential easing of fiscal pressure and slight risk-on tilt for Kenyan assets.
